Lines Matching defs:stack
2403 * Pops the top XPath object from the value stack
2428 * Pushes a new XPath object on top of the value stack
2430 * returns the number of items on the value stack
2458 * Pops a boolean from the stack, handling conversion if needed.
2485 * Pops a number from the stack, handling conversion if needed.
2512 * Pops a string from the stack, handling conversion if needed.
2539 * Pops a node-set from the stack, handling conversion if needed.
2574 * Pops an external object from the stack, handling conversion if needed.
6109 /* Allocate the value stack */
9983 * Compile a Number, then push it on the stack
10104 * Parse a Literal and push it on the stack.
10151 * Parse a VariableReference, evaluate it and push it on the stack.
10224 * pushed on the stack
10708 * on the stack
12363 * 2) Add a predicate evaluation information stack to the
14232 /* Allocate the value stack */
14658 * Pop all remaining objects from the stack.
14662 int stack = 0;
14668 stack++;
14672 if ((stack != 0) &&
14676 "xmlXPathCompiledEval: %d objects left on the stack.\n",
14677 stack);
14736 * then push the result on the context stack
14790 int stack = 0;
14818 stack++;
14822 if ((stack != 0) && (res != NULL)) {
14824 "xmlXPathEval: %d object left on the stack\n",
14825 stack);
14850 int stack = 0;
14869 stack++;
14872 if ((stack != 0) && (res != NULL)) {
14874 "xmlXPathEvalExpression: %d object left on the stack\n",
14875 stack);